Welcome to Duffy's Tavern, where the elite meet to eat! This iconic radio comedy series features Archie, the malapropping barkeep, who navigates a world filled with colorful characters and hilarious situations. The show was a major hit with both listeners and critics, showcasing a remarkable cast of guest stars over its decade-long run.

Created by Ed Gardner and co-written with Abe Burrows, Duffy's Tavern first aired in the spring of 1941 as part of CBS's 'Forecast' series. Gardner's unique characterizations and comedic timing brought the tavern to life, making it a beloved staple of old-time radio. The show's influence can still be seen in modern television comedies like 'Cheers' and 'Archie Bunker's Place.'
